Abstract

Methods, systems, and computer-readable media for searching and concomitantly interfacing with multiple information providers, relevant individuals and communities, and information provided over a network are provided. A single interface including windows is provided. User interactions with the windows of the single interface are monitored, and information from one or more network resources is provided to the single interface based at least in part on the monitored user interactions with the windows.
